mirror of
https://github.com/maplibre/martin.git
synced 2024-12-24 23:45:42 +03:00
555a1fccdd
* added manual coverage justfile command * a lot of small refactorings of config and argument parsing * feature: support jsonb query param for functions * cleaned up public/private access * make all tests populate with a predefined values to avoid issues with random data
48 lines
2.4 KiB
SQL
48 lines
2.4 KiB
SQL
CREATE TABLE points3857
|
|
(
|
|
gid SERIAL PRIMARY KEY,
|
|
geom GEOMETRY(POINT, 3857)
|
|
);
|
|
|
|
-- INSERT INTO points3857
|
|
-- SELECT generate_series(1, 3) as id,
|
|
-- (ST_DUMP(ST_GENERATEPOINTS(st_tileenvelope(18, 235085, 122323), 3))).geom;
|
|
-- INSERT INTO points3857
|
|
-- SELECT generate_series(4, 30) as id,
|
|
-- (ST_DUMP(ST_GENERATEPOINTS(st_tileenvelope(0, 0, 0), 27))).geom;
|
|
|
|
INSERT INTO points3857
|
|
values (1, '0101000020110F0000208AFF3226546E41C84F65383E683441'),
|
|
(2, '0101000020110F00002C8A109F1B546E41A2E6C2B64E683441'),
|
|
(3, '0101000020110F0000EE7AA3D31B546E41B166FE6638683441'),
|
|
(4, '0101000020110F00009A480E9917B96C41922C7B04914562C1'),
|
|
(5, '0101000020110F000078FF726538CB5E41152FFC1AF27E57C1'),
|
|
(6, '0101000020110F0000304C78D340B770C119ADCD8AD6445441'),
|
|
(7, '0101000020110F00004C86889FCB9B3A41F0AB6D9D635B5FC1'),
|
|
(8, '0101000020110F0000FE84FE2F1F9F6CC1DC325036FF286BC1'),
|
|
(9, '0101000020110F0000EC8E35B4ECDC68C11CBB8EC86D923241'),
|
|
(10, '0101000020110F00009B46FD7EFFD15A411418509C299D4741'),
|
|
(11, '0101000020110F0000A20E4CBA1469484119086B669D466741'),
|
|
(12, '0101000020110F00004A55251576586C41AC274E3A89EB5741'),
|
|
(13, '0101000020110F00008B8B5442A8CC58C1E0100928BF9753C1'),
|
|
(14, '0101000020110F00007C3FF5E2F6AD65C1C09A48A26FFEE7C0'),
|
|
(15, '0101000020110F00001E5DCA1281AB674130CB88B4D37C0FC1'),
|
|
(16, '0101000020110F0000402E3515AC216AC168F17ABCA9286941'),
|
|
(17, '0101000020110F0000A619450A8F5072414F62F95DB65F7141'),
|
|
(18, '0101000020110F00006EBF8AE0243B5AC165CFBBF145A26FC1'),
|
|
(19, '0101000020110F000054D8A8407ECA5DC11470E8DAE9696141'),
|
|
(20, '0101000020110F0000D367655933744DC1EEFBC3B2B7276BC1'),
|
|
(21, '0101000020110F0000B65DE9B69E454041ECAC82B2B0AC3441'),
|
|
(22, '0101000020110F0000046B677462BA714136A3D1753D1667C1'),
|
|
(23, '0101000020110F0000DE4E3D79E50158C14DC7142F5F307241'),
|
|
(24, '0101000020110F0000284EAADA8EF03041468A8FB7E7CC6541'),
|
|
(25, '0101000020110F00008276EA59054F6241727B468F5BE26E41'),
|
|
(26, '0101000020110F0000A1FF6E77A02271C169E29727FD3351C1'),
|
|
(27, '0101000020110F00003F5D8F7E2BB05441224CC4A8D1A96541'),
|
|
(28, '0101000020110F0000E479ACB3ABD05041D886ECFAF5CF6BC1'),
|
|
(29, '0101000020110F00001386BD74F42E724112A10AF19ADA60C1'),
|
|
(30, '0101000020110F00009E4B1FD4C345574120DFFEC70B0A51C1');
|
|
|
|
CREATE INDEX ON points3857 USING GIST (geom);
|
|
CLUSTER points3857_geom_idx ON points3857;
|